#9aab38 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9aab38 is composed of 60.4% red, 67.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 68.9 degrees, a saturation of 50.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#9aab38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#355700.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#9aab38 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9aab38 has RGB values of R:154, G:171,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 10136376.

Hex triplet 9aab38 #9aab38
RGB Decimal 154, 171, 56 rgb(154,171,56)
RGB Percent 60.4, 67.1, 22 rgb(60.4%,67.1%,22%)
CMYK 10, 0, 67, 33
HSL 68.9°, 50.7, 44.5 hsl(68.9,50.7%,44.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 68.9°, 67.3, 67.1
Web Safe 999933 #999933
CIE-LAB 66.734, -21.55, 54.765
XYZ 28.603, 36.281, 9.237
xyY 0.386, 0.489, 36.281
CIE-LCH 66.734, 58.852, 111.48
CIE-LUV 66.734, -6.354, 65.412
Hunter-Lab 60.234, -20.647, 33.071
Binary 10011010, 10101011, 00111000

Shades and Tints of #9aab38

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080803 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9aab38

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#75776c is the less saturated color, while #bfdf04 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#9aab38 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#999999 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#999d86 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b9a740 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#cd9f49 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#aca4b0 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#aea83d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#bba342 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a5a684 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
